Footnotes

F1: On December 11, 2012, the Company's Board declared a special cash dividend of $1.00 per common share, which was paid on December 28, 2012 to all shareholders of record as of the close of business on December 21, 2012. The Board approved a modification whereby each outstanding option as of December 28, 2012 was increased by a ratio of 1.0471 with a corresponding reduction in the exercise price.
